    Abstract: A method for isolating human neuroepithelial precursor cells from human fetal tissue by culturing the human fetal cells in fibroblast growth factor and chick embryo extract and immunodepleting from the cultured human fetal cells any cells expressing A2B5, NG2 and eNCAM is provided. In addition, methods for transplanting these cells into an animal are provided. Animals models transplanted with these human neuroepithelial precursor cells and methods for monitoring survival, proliferation, differentiation and migration of the cells in the animal model via detection of human specific markers are also provided.

    Abstract: A medical device configured to be at least partially implanted within a host. The medical device includes an outer surface at least a portion of which is impermeable to cells but is permeable to molecules secreted by cells, the outer surface separating a space inside the medical device from a surrounding tissue of the host. The medical device also includes a diffusion sink positioned within the space and configured to cause molecules that are secreted into the tissue by immune cells during a foreign body response (FBR) to diffuse, through random motion, through the portion and into the diffusion sink.
